(3-Lane*) <br />CSAH 54 South of Main Recon. with CSAH 14 proJ. <br /> <br />Staae <br />Bidding <br />Planning <br />Planning <br />Bidding <br /> <br />*3-Lane refers to a two lane roadway with a center turn lane as depicted below. <br /> <br />CSAH 14 Reconstruction <br /> <br />One of the current <br />transportation projects <br />most Important to <br />Centervllle Is the <br />County State Aid <br />Highway 14 <br />reconstructlon. <br /> <br />At the time of this <br />report, the county Is <br />bidding for the <br />reconstructlon of CSAH <br />14 between 1-35W and <br />1-35E. The project will j-- <br />upgrade the current - <br />two-lane, undMded <br />road to a "3-Lane" with some medians. A "3-Lane" rafers to a two lane highway dMded <br />by a center, common left turn lane running the length of the project. Between 1-35E and <br />21st Ave. (CSAH 54), there Is a center median which restricts left turns onto or off of the <br />county highway. At the Intersectlon of 20th Ave. and CSAH 14, the median allows <br />westbound CSAH 14 traffic to turn left onto 20th Ave., but does not allow northbound <br />20th Ave. treffic to turn left onto CSAH14. This Is depicted on the Transportation System <br />map as a "3/4 movement Intersectlon". The City has constructed a "Backage Road" <br />connectlon between 20th and 21 st. "4' ~ 1.1'-(1" <br />z,g_,..J,.", . <br /> <br />I~' (l" ,~ <br /> <br />I~ -(:'" ;"A4I' ~ ~ L 2'..(J <br />..'..'_ 1~~ ~.74' <br /> <br />fM'~ _____ ________j <br />1Ul" <br /> <br />flII;iJpIlraMHU <br /> <br />The Intersectlon at CSAH 14 and 21st Ave. Is a full movement Intersectlon and will be <br />signalized. The median extends west from 21st Ave. restrlctlng access to a right-In, <br />rlght-out scenario between 21 st Ave. and Cottonwood Court. The Intersectlon at <br />Cottonwood Court Is unrestricted (all movements allowed). <br /> <br />The project does not Include signalizing the Intersection of CSAH 14 and CSAH 21, but <br />allows for It to become one when warrants are met. <br /> <br />38 <br />
